    Hi guys, had a call out to one of these last week – tested stats all ok – tested heater all ok – vacuumed rubbish away from element – tested fine.

    Seems to have intermittent heating failure as has worked for a week but customer rang to say blowing cold again.

    Any ideas – others posts suggest reverse timer ??

    The reverse timer in the base can cause a no heat fault but doesn’t tend to be intermittant.

    Did you check the stat in the top of the door surround?

    Its worth checking it, it can cause this fault, often shows signs of overheating on the terminals.

    It is a normal cycling stat, not a one shot.
